Output 38a19fa65e66c9e8644f833d35d4cd6ffd215d349b0c0587135307e14a1471ad:838

value
66491126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ad784b370d143f3dbc66ca06ea8432a7e58bcfd2 OP_EQUAL
address
MPiPEn2o1wkcURW5LkiK3i1tr7P55s6DSg
transaction
38a19fa65e66c9e8644f833d35d4cd6ffd215d349b0c0587135307e14a1471ad
spent
true